How Probate Can Delay Estate Clearance and How to Manage It
Estate clearance is a crucial part of settling a deceased person’s affairs, but the probate process can often cause delays that impact the timing and efficiency of clearing a property. Understanding why probate may delay estate clearance and how to manage these delays is essential for executors, solicitors, and families to avoid frustration and ensure smooth estate administration.

Why Probate Can Delay Estate Clearance
- Legal Authority Is Required Before Clearance
Executors cannot legally clear or dispose of property contents without the Grant of Probate or Letters of Administration. This legal authority is essential to protect executors and ensure compliance. - Lengthy Probate Application Process
Obtaining probate can take several weeks to months depending on the complexity of the estate, the presence of a valid will, and the workload of probate registries. This naturally postpones clearance activities. - Asset Valuation and Tax Calculations
Probate requires detailed valuations of estate contents, including antiques, jewellery, and collectibles, to calculate inheritance tax. Valuations must be completed before clearance to avoid disposing of valuable items prematurely. - Family Disputes and Executor Challenges
Disagreements among beneficiaries or between executors can lead to probate complications, further delaying clearance. - Complex or Hoarded Estates
Estates with hoarding or extensive belongings require specialist valuations and clearance planning, which may add time to the probate process.
How to Manage Probate-Related Delays in Estate Clearance
- Start Probate Application Early
Initiate the probate application as soon as possible after death to minimise waiting time. - Engage Professional Valuers Promptly
Commission HM Revenue & Customs (HMRC) compliant valuations early to avoid last-minute delays. FEAC Legal’s inclusive asset recovery service ensures thorough assessment. - Communicate Clearly With Beneficiaries
Keep family members informed about probate progress and expected clearance timelines to manage expectations. - Plan Clearance Flexibly
Work with clearance providers who offer flexible scheduling and can adapt to probate timelines, including specialist hoarded house clearance services for complex estates. - Seek Legal Advice When Needed
Professional legal guidance can help resolve disputes or complex probate issues quickly.

Conclusion
While probate can cause unavoidable delays in estate clearance, proactive planning, early professional valuations, and clear communication can significantly reduce these delays.
